MacLeod Pitch Cover System
Accelerating Natural Turf Recovery and Performance
The MacLeod Pitch Cover system provides our clients with a solution for full pitch reset and recovery, enabling natural turf to regenerate rapidly even in adverse weather and out-of-season conditions. By creating a controlled microclimate that stabilises temperature, manages moisture, and promotes active photosynthesis, the system effectively transforms the playing surface into a managed growth environment. This process accelerates plant recovery, enhances uniformity, and aids the restoration of surface performance to improved levels in a short period of time.

Northampton Rugby Football Club, March 2025
Sports & Stadia completed a 12 pitch point analysis across the length of time the Macleod Cover was in operation using Labosport’s RedBox- outlined below. These readings were taken on the day of arrival (03/03/2025), mid study (06/03/2025) and post (11/03/2025).
How The Red Box Works:
Redbox captures key metrics such as NDVI, grass coverage, moisture content, and temperature. It uses an optoelectronic sensor to assess sward color and generate standardized turf health insights via NDVI. Redbox complies with FIFA’s NPS handbook. With Redbox, you can rely on reproducible results and an intuitive heat map to monitor surface performance over time.
Here’s how NDVI tests grass health:
The Science Behind It:
Chlorophyll Absorption:
Healthy, green vegetation contains chlorophyll, which strongly absorbs red light for photosynthesis.
Cellular Structure Reflection:
The internal cellular structure of healthy plants reflects a large portion of the near-infrared (NIR) light.
N.B. Pitch Position 5 was a divotted sanded area and therefore should be attributed as an anomaly.
These results indicate an average 20% increase in grass health across the WHOLE playing surface over a period of a week. The combination of maintained soil temperature with results including outside soil temp of 5C compared to underneath soil temp at 18C created an artificially hospitable microclimate on the playing surface to promote grass growth when otherwise dormant. The Co2 generated from burning is also utilised by the plant and expedites growth. These independent results prove the systems efficacy in providing consistent, universal and uniform improvement of pitch health due to the utilisation of the MacLeod Pitch Cover system.

Worcestershire CCC- From Seed to Surface
How the MacLeod Cover Created Growth in Dormant Conditions
During February and early March — a time when ground temperatures across the UK typically halt seed germination — the MacLeod Cover System at Worcester proved its ability to artificially cultivate a growing environment from seed to full grass emergence.
Redbox data revealed a consistent 8–10°C increase in soil temperature beneath the cover compared to ambient outside conditions.
While outside air hovered around 1°C — well below germination thresholds — the covered environment sustained air temperatures of 12–16°C and soil temperature around 9–10°C, creating the exact microclimate needed for root initiation and shoot emergence.
